We take a tour of the CoolIT Liquid Lab in Calgary Canada to see how liquid cooling systems are prototyped and tested for next-generation server CPUs, GPUs, and accelerators. This is the lab where we filmed our recent Gigabyte liquid-cooled server review and we show a number of steps in the process.
Note: As mentioned, CoolIT paid for my travel up to Calgary to film this but it was done editorially independently and they did not get to review the video before it went live.
